This chapter surveys the Voronoi diagram and related topics. First, the most primitive version of the Voronoi diagram is defined, and its basic properties together with the algorithms for constructing it are summarized. Next possible applications of the Voronoi diagram are presented, where special emphasis is placed on offsetting and interpolations. Finally the Voronoi diagram is generalized in various directions; they include generalization of the metric and the generalization of the generators.
